The Strait of Hormuz Blockade:: Implications for global food security
The Strait of Hormuz is crucial for global oil shipping, impacting food security worldwide. Its blockade could have significant repercussions for economies reliant on oil and food imports.

The Strait of Hormuz serves as a vital passage for oil shipments, which are essential for many countries' economies. Any blockade could disrupt not only oil supply but also food security, highlighting the interconnectedness of global trade.
